- 4.021 May 2012Anonymous EmployeeCurrent EmployeeRenton, WA
Pros
Employees are provided a high degree of autonomy in their jobs. Flexible work schedule and ability to work from home. You are trusted with managing your own work load in a manner that suits you. Still growing, so most positions are cross-functional and allow you to work on a broad range of projects. Seems to be a lot of opportunities for growth and promotion. Most staff are former Microsoft employees, so you are working with individuals who have a high degree of industry experience and knowledge.
Cons
There are disconnects between departments and it's hard to determine who does what.There seems to be a lack of ownership and sometimes you have to harass people for a response. Everything must go through executive management for approval, which creates a bottleneck effect and slows down the process for action items, particularly when quick turnaround is required. The travel and expense management definitely needs to be improved. Individuals are financially responsible for their own expenses until reimbursement (no corporate cards). Having to do POs for every expense/invoice is slow, tedious, and the AP department does not submit payments in a timely manner so you have angry vendors. Egencia does not provide pricing for half the flights or hotels it shows as available, so you have to go back a few times to check different pricing to stay within the travel policy.

- 3.023 May 2013Anonymous EmployeeFormer Employee
Pros
- The company is unique in its market niche and provides valuable solutions. - The technical level of RnD is quite high, a lot of talented and highly educated people work there. Possibilities to get valuable experience. - It's not one of those "corpy corps" that treat employees like cogs. The attitude toward subordinates and peers is positive and humane (not talking about higher management here). Issues get resolved easily, hours are semi-flexible, in case of emergency there's an option to work from home. - The company is young enough to allow for career opportunities.
Cons
- Still lots of growing to do, organization and processes wise. - Employees are always loaded with tasks, sometimes working overtime is highly expected and there's lack of reward for all the hard work. No bonuses, just regular salary which is not above market. - Higher management is not interested in resolving long-term issues with working environment in RnD office, for instance issues with parking and air conditioning. - They try to promote company "options" as bonuses and are over-promising going IPO "soon" each year, but they never do. When asked, they turn it around and argue that all the company needs to finally go IPO is for employees to work harder.
